Today Disney has released five cookie recipes from the Cookie Stroll at the EPCOT International Festival of the Holidays. This recipe is for Maple Leaf Shortbread Cookies with Maple Buttercream located at the Yukon Holiday Kitchen in the Canada pavilion.
Maple Leaf Shortbread Cookies with Maple Buttercream Recipe

Makes 12 cookies
Ingredients
Maple Leaf Shortbread Cookies
1 2/3 cups butter, softened
1 cup powdered sugar
1/2 teaspoon vanilla bean paste
2 3/4 cups cake flour
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on maple syrup
2 tablespoons sanding sugar
Maple Buttercream
1/2 cup shortening
2 1/2 cups powdered sugar
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on maple extract
3 tablespoons maple syrup
Instructions
- Cream butter and powdered s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with a paddle attachment until combined. Add vanilla bean paste and beat for 1 minute.
- Add cake flour, salt, and maple syrup and mix on low speed until soft dough forms. If dough is crumbly, transfer to a floured surface and knead until soft.
- Flatten dough into a disk, wrap in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
- Preheat oven to 325°F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per and set aside.
- Roll dough to 1/8-inch thickness. Use a 3-inch maple leaf cookie or fondant cutter to cut 24 cookies. Place 12 cookies on each baking sheet. Sprinkle sanding sugar on 12 of the cookies.
- Bake for 8-10 minutes, until cookies are set, but not browned.
- Cool baking s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to wire racks. Cool completely before icing.
Maple Buttercream
- Combine shortening and powdered s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with a whisk attachment. Beat on low speed until combined. Increase speed to high and beat until fluffy.
- Add salt, maple extract, and maple syrup and beat for 1 minute on low speed, until combined.
- Spread 2 tablespoons of buttercream on each of the 12 cookies that do not have sanding sugar on top. Place remaining cookies on top.
- Store in airtight container.
